"""
测试 ParamTranslator 类
"""
import pytest
import tempfile
from pathlib import Path
from core.param_translator import ParamTranslator


[文档] class TestParamTranslator: """测试 ParamTranslator 类"""
[文档] @pytest.fixture def mock_param_mappings_file(self, tmp_path): """创建模拟的参数映射文件""" mappings_file = tmp_path / "param_mappings.py" mappings_content = """ PARAM_MAPPINGS = { "Music": { "音乐1": "music1", "音乐2": "music2", "背景音乐": "bgm_main" }, "Speaker": { "角色A": "character_a", "角色B": "character_b" }, "Background": { "背景1": "bg_1", "背景2": "bg_2" }, "Varient": { "差分1": "variant_1", "差分2": "variant_2" } } """ mappings_file.write_text(mappings_content, encoding="utf-8") return mappings_file
[文档] @pytest.fixture def mock_varient_mappings_file(self, tmp_path): """创建模拟的差分参数映射文件""" varient_file = tmp_path / "varient_mappings.py" varient_content = """ VARIENT_MAPPINGS = { "角色A": { "开心": "happy", "难过": "sad" }, "角色B": { "生气": "angry", "惊讶": "surprised" } } """ varient_file.write_text(varient_content, encoding="utf-8") return varient_file
[文档] @pytest.fixture def translator(self, mock_param_mappings_file, mock_varient_mappings_file): """创建 ParamTranslator 实例""" return ParamTranslator( module_file=str(mock_param_mappings_file), varient_module_file=str(mock_varient_mappings_file) )
[文档] def test_init_success(self, translator): """测试成功初始化""" assert translator is not None assert len(translator.mappings) == 4 assert len(translator.varient_mappings) == 2
[文档] def test_init_with_missing_files(self, tmp_path): """测试文件不存在时的初始化""" translator = ParamTranslator( module_file=str(tmp_path / "nonexistent.py"), varient_module_file=str(tmp_path / "nonexistent2.py") ) assert translator.mappings == {} assert translator.varient_mappings == {}
[文档] @pytest.mark.parametrize("param_type,param_value,expected", [ # 正常翻译 ("Music", "音乐1", "music1"), ("Music", "音乐2", "music2"), ("Speaker", "角色A", "character_a"), ("Background", "背景1", "bg_1"), # 参数不存在,返回原值 ("Music", "不存在的音乐", "不存在的音乐"), ("Speaker", "不存在的角色", "不存在的角色"), # 参数类型不存在,返回原值 ("NotExistType", "任意值", "任意值"), # 空字符串 ("Music", "", ""), ]) def test_translate(self, translator, param_type, param_value, expected): """测试参数翻译""" assert translator.translate(param_type, param_value) == expected
[文档] @pytest.mark.parametrize("param_value,role,expected", [ # 不提供角色名,从基础映射中查找 ("差分1", None, "variant_1"), ("差分2", None, "variant_2"), ("不存在的差分", None, "不存在的差分"), # 提供角色名,使用角色特定映射 ("开心", "角色A", "happy"), ("难过", "角色A", "sad"), ("生气", "角色B", "angry"), ("惊讶", "角色B", "surprised"), # 角色不存在,返回原值 ("开心", "不存在的角色", "开心"), # 角色存在但参数不存在,返回原值 ("不存在的表情", "角色A", "不存在的表情"), ]) def test_translate_varient(self, translator, param_value, role, expected): """测试差分参数翻译""" assert translator.translate_varient(param_value, role=role) == expected
[文档] def test_translate_batch(self, translator): """测试批量翻译""" params = ["音乐1", "音乐2", "背景音乐"] expected = ["music1", "music2", "bgm_main"] assert translator.translate_batch("Music", params) == expected
[文档] def test_translate_batch_with_missing_params(self, translator): """测试批量翻译包含不存在的参数""" params = ["音乐1", "不存在的音乐", "音乐2"] expected = ["music1", "不存在的音乐", "music2"] assert translator.translate_batch("Music", params) == expected
[文档] def test_get_available_types(self, translator): """测试获取可用参数类型""" types = translator.get_available_types() assert "Music" in types assert "Speaker" in types assert "Background" in types assert "Varient" in types assert len(types) == 4
[文档] @pytest.mark.parametrize("param_type,expected_result", [ ("Music", ["音乐1", "音乐2", "背景音乐"]), ("NotExist", []), ]) def test_get_params_for_type(self, translator, param_type, expected_result): """测试获取指定类型的所有原始参数""" params = translator.get_params_for_type(param_type) if expected_result: for expected_param in expected_result: assert expected_param in params assert len(params) == len(expected_result) else: assert params == []
[文档] @pytest.mark.parametrize("param_type,expected_result", [ ("Music", ["music1", "music2", "bgm_main"]), ("NotExist", []), ]) def test_get_translations_for_type(self, translator, param_type, expected_result): """测试获取指定类型的所有翻译后参数""" translations = translator.get_translations_for_type(param_type) if expected_result: for expected_translation in expected_result: assert expected_translation in translations assert len(translations) == len(expected_result) else: assert translations == []
[文档] @pytest.mark.parametrize("param_type,param_value,expected", [ # 存在的映射 ("Music", "音乐1", True), ("Speaker", "角色A", True), # 不存在的映射 ("Music", "不存在", False), ("NotExist", "任意值", False), ]) def test_has_mapping(self, translator, param_type, param_value, expected): """测试检查映射是否存在""" assert translator.has_mapping(param_type, param_value) is expected
[文档] def test_special_characters_in_param(self, tmp_path): """测试包含特殊字符的参数""" # 创建包含特殊字符的映射 mappings_file = tmp_path / "special_mappings.py" mappings_content = """ PARAM_MAPPINGS = { "Test": { "参数-1": "param_1", "参数_2": "param_2", "参数(3)": "param_3" } } """ mappings_file.write_text(mappings_content, encoding="utf-8") translator = ParamTranslator( module_file=str(mappings_file), varient_module_file=str(tmp_path / "nonexistent.py") ) assert translator.translate("Test", "参数-1") == "param_1" assert translator.translate("Test", "参数_2") == "param_2" assert translator.translate("Test", "参数(3)") == "param_3"
